Ein Viertel Grün, Plot 7
A colourful, lively neighbourhood with lots of green – such is the vision for the new residential development in the south of Wiener Neustadt. Built on the site of the old football stadium, this modern urban quarter comprises eight building plots divided between three developers and five architectural offices. “Ein Viertel Grün” is a well thought-out mix of high and low buildings with compact structures surrounded by a bounty of green space, offering apartments of a variety of types and sizes, either subsidised or privately financed.
Diversity with a view
Around 160 of a total of 500 residential units are being built by Architects Collective in ten buildings on four building plots. The colour scheme of these four construction sites, which is tailored to the surroundings, features earthy sand and sky blue with accents of grey, yellow and pink, emphasising the diversity of the residential complex as well as the numerous building types. All flats have either spacious private gardens on the ground floor or balconies or loggias with views – thanks to a special layout, some even have views in three directions.
At building plot 7, developed by Heimat Österreich, three 2- to 3-storey residential buildings are being constructed, one with 2 flats per floor and two with 3 flats per floor. The residential buildings form a triangle and define a common centre with a playground and a pleasant recreational area near the stream. The colour scheme here traces the waterline with earthy grey and sky blue. A total of 33 residential units with a usable living space of 2,400 m² are being built here.
Green space and mobility concept
A newly created public park stretches across the development, while driveways and parking are located underground. A kindergarten and information point are centrally located, whereas playgrounds and meeting points are dotted between the buildings. Car sharing facilities, bike paths and easy access to public transport complete the mobility concept and encourage quiet and green living.
